Learning is not about memorising numbers, it’s about making sense of them.
Our Grade 5 students explored the concept of rounding numbers through fun and engaging activities. The “Roll the Dice” challenge added excitement as students, in groups of four, rolled the dice five times to create numbers up to the hundredths place. It became a game of both luck and smart thinking as they aimed to form the greatest number and score points, followed by rounding them to different place values.
To connect learning with real life, students also brought bills from home and practiced rounding them. The excitement continued with a lively Bingo game, where numbers from 1 to 25 were on the sheets, and the teacher called out decimal numbers. Students worked in pairs to round them to the nearest whole number and quickly mark their boards, racing to complete rows, columns, diagonals, and a full house.
These activities made learning enjoyable while strengthening their understanding, speed, and confidence in rounding numbers.
